@media screen and (width <= 768px){.template-customers-account .page-header:before,.template-customers-login .page-header:before,.template-customers-addresses .page-header:before{content:" ";background:var(--color-green);z-index:1;width:100%;height:56px;display:block;position:absolute;top:0;right:0;bottom:0;left:0}.template-customers-account .page-header .announcement-bar,.template-customers-login .page-header .announcement-bar,.template-customers-addresses .page-header .announcement-bar{visibility:hidden;display:none}.template-customers-account .page-header .logo,.template-customers-login .page-header .logo,.template-customers-addresses .page-header .logo{top:80px}.template-customers-account .cart_trigger,.template-customers-account .login_link,.template-customers-login .cart_trigger,.template-customers-login .login_link,.template-customers-addresses .cart_trigger,.template-customers-addresses .login_link{top:12px}}@media screen and (width <= 768px) and (width >= 768px){.template-customers-account .cart_trigger svg circle,.template-customers-account .login_link svg circle,.template-customers-login .cart_trigger svg circle,.template-customers-login .login_link svg circle,.template-customers-addresses .cart_trigger svg circle,.template-customers-addresses .login_link svg circle{transition:var(--transit);fill:var(--color-grey)}.template-customers-account .cart_trigger svg path,.template-customers-account .login_link svg path,.template-customers-login .cart_trigger svg path,.template-customers-login .login_link svg path,.template-customers-addresses .cart_trigger svg path,.template-customers-addresses .login_link svg path{transition:var(--transit);stroke:var(--color-grey)}}@media screen and (width <= 768px){.template-customers-account button.toggle-search.nude,.template-customers-login button.toggle-search.nude,.template-customers-addresses button.toggle-search.nude{top:5px}.template-customers-account .menu-wrapper,.template-customers-login .menu-wrapper,.template-customers-addresses .menu-wrapper{top:10px}.template-customers-account .menu-wrapper .hamburger-menu:before,.template-customers-account .menu-wrapper .hamburger-menu:after,.template-customers-login .menu-wrapper .hamburger-menu:before,.template-customers-login .menu-wrapper .hamburger-menu:after,.template-customers-addresses .menu-wrapper .hamburger-menu:before,.template-customers-addresses .menu-wrapper .hamburger-menu:after{background:#fff}.template-customers-account .menu-wrapper .hamburger-menu.animate:before,.template-customers-account .menu-wrapper .hamburger-menu.animate:after,.template-customers-login .menu-wrapper .hamburger-menu.animate:before,.template-customers-login .menu-wrapper .hamburger-menu.animate:after,.template-customers-addresses .menu-wrapper .hamburger-menu.animate:before,.template-customers-addresses .menu-wrapper .hamburger-menu.animate:after{background:var(--color-grey)}}main.main-content .accounts-section:first-child{padding-top:148px}@media screen and (width >= 768px){main.main-content .accounts-section:first-child{padding-top:176px}}main.main-content .accounts-section.login-section:first-child{padding-top:160px}@media screen and (width >= 768px){main.main-content .accounts-section.login-section:first-child{padding-top:188px}}@media screen and (width >= 1024px){main.main-content .accounts-section.login-section:first-child{padding-top:212px}}.chevron_back{width:40px;height:40px;padding:6px 14px 6px 13px;display:block}.account_area{padding:16px 12px}.account_header{margin-bottom:24px}@media screen and (width >= 768px){.account_header{padding:0 16px}}.account_header h1.h4{margin:24px 0 32px}.please_login{padding-bottom:60px}.login_form{width:100%;max-width:380px}.login_form .text-center input[type=submit],.login_form .text-center button{width:100%}.myaccount.grid{padding-left:0;padding-right:0}.myaccount.grid .myaccount__order-history,.myaccount.grid .myaccount__account-details{grid-column:span 12}@media screen and (width >= 768px){.myaccount.grid .myaccount__order-history{background-color:var(--color-shade);grid-column:span 8;padding:16px}.myaccount.grid .myaccount__account-details{background-color:var(--color-shade);grid-column:span 4;padding:16px}}.myaccount.grid .order_line{padding:4px 0}.myaccount .order--cancelled{padding-bottom:16px}.myaccount .order-table{border-top:1px solid var(--color-light-border);border-bottom:1px solid var(--color-light-border);padding:16px 0}.myaccount .order-table .flex{gap:8px}.myaccount .note{border-top:1px solid var(--color-light-border);border-bottom:1px solid var(--color-light-border);padding-left:0;padding-right:0}.order_history:has(table){margin-bottom:40px;padding-top:80px}.order_history:has(table) h3{margin-top:32px}@media screen and (width >= 768px){.order_history:has(table){padding:134px 24px 24px}}.account_details{background-color:var(--color-tonal3);flex:1 0 100%;margin-bottom:40px;padding:12px}@media screen and (width >= 768px){.account_details{flex:1 0 38%;margin-bottom:0;margin-left:2%;padding:32px}}.account_details h3{margin-top:32px}.order-discount{color:var(--color-sale-text);line-height:1.2em;display:block}.order-discount .icon-saletag{fill:currentColor;width:1em;height:1em;margin-right:.4em}.order-discount--title{word-break:break-word;padding-right:1em}.order-discount--list{margin:.8em 0 0 1.3em;padding:0;list-style:none}.order-discount__item{text-indent:-1.3em}.order-discount__item+.order-discount__item{margin-top:.6em}@media screen and (width >= 768px){.order-discount-wrapper{justify-content:space-between;width:100%;display:flex}}.order-discount-card-wrapper{justify-content:center;display:flex}@media screen and (width >= 768px){.order-discount-card-wrapper{justify-content:flex-end}}.order-discount--cart{padding-right:0;font-size:15px}@media screen and (width >= 768px){.order-discount--cart{font-size:14px}}.order-discount--cart-total{padding-left:var(--gutter-site) / 2}@media screen and (width >= 768px){.order-discount--cart-total{padding-left:var(--gutter-site);min-width:150px}}.myaccount .flex .item{flex:100%;margin-bottom:24px;padding:12px}@media screen and (width >= 768px){.myaccount .flex .item{flex:50%;padding:24px}}@media screen and (width >= 1024px){.myaccount .flex .item{flex:33.3333%}}.myaccount .flex .item.add_new{background-color:var(--color-tonal9)}.item.add_new{border:1px solid;padding:8px 16px 16px}.address_item.flex{gap:16px}.address_item.flex .half{flex:calc(50% - 8px)}.address_item.flex .text-right{text-align:right}.address_item.flex .text-right .btn{margin-top:16px}.address_item.flex .full{flex:100%}.address_item.flex .form-vertical input,.address_item.flex .form-vertical textarea,.address_item.flex .form-vertical select{margin-bottom:0}.address.grid{grid-template-columns:1fr;padding:24px 0 0}@media screen and (width >= 520px){.address.grid{grid-template-columns:repeat(2,1fr)}}.account_address_outer{position:relative}.account_address_outer .address{border:1px solid;height:100%;margin:0;padding:16px}.account_address_outer .address button{margin:0}.account_address_outer .address_edit{position:relative}.account_address_outer .active_address{height:auto;max-height:400px;transition:all .6s}.account_address_outer .active_address.inactive{height:0;overflow:hidden}.account_address_outer .address-edit-toggle span:last-child{display:none}.account_address_outer .address-edit-toggle.active span:last-child{display:inline}.account_address_outer .address-edit-toggle.active span:first-child{display:none}.errors ul li{padding-left:18px}.default_address{background-color:var(--color-green);color:#fff;padding:4px 6px 3px;position:absolute;top:-4px;right:-4px}.account_grid{grid-template-columns:repeat(2,1fr)}@media screen and (width >= 1200px){.account_grid{grid-template-columns:repeat(4,1fr)}}.account_grid .button{padding:24px;display:flex}@media screen and (width >= 768px){.account_grid .button{padding:24px 32px}}.account_grid .button span{flex:0 100%}#recover,#recover+div{display:none}#recover:target,#recover:target+div{display:block}#recover:target~#login,#recover:target~#login+div{display:none}#recover,#login{scroll-margin-top:20rem}button.btn{margin-bottom:16px}
/*# sourceMappingURL=/cdn/shop/t/9/assets/styles-accounts.css.map */
